The Qualification:

TQUK LEVEL 5 DIPLOMA IN LEADERSHIP AND MANGEMENT FOR RESIDENTIAL CHILDCARE (RQF) is regulated by Ofqual

Qualification Purpose

The purpose of this qualification is for learners to gain the knowledge and skills required to lead and/or manage others within a residential childcare setting.

Entry Requirements.

There are no specific entry requirements however learners should have a minimum of level two in literacy and numeracy or equivalent
The qualification is suitable for learners of 19 years of age and above.

Progression

Successful learners can progress to other educational routes and /or job rules such as

  • children’s young people families manger apprenticeship
  • Residential childcare assistant manager /Manager
  • assistant manger in within adult or children and young people’s social care settings

Structure

Learners must achieve a minimum of 80 credits to achieve the TQUK level 5 diploma in leadership and management for residential childcare (RQF) online course. Learners must achieve 60 credits from mandatory units and the remaining credits from the optional units.
